220 grams of butter = 0.97 cups ( cup / 15.5 tablespoons)

Butter has a density of approximately 227g per cup. Solid or melted weighs the same per cup. Source: USDA FoodData Central.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is 220 grams of butter in cups?+

220 grams of butter is 0.97 cups (⅞ cup), or 15.5 tablespoons.

How do I measure 220 grams of butter without a scale?+

Use ⅞ cup, spooned in and leveled off with a straight edge. If you only have tablespoons, use 15.5 tablespoons instead.
